Job Summary
This Regional EHS Manager is responsible for supporting and overseeing environmental, health, and safety programs across multiple locations within the region. This role ensures all assigned sites comply with OSHA, EPA, and state regulations while driving continuous improvement.
The manager conducts audits, monitors individual facility compliance, tracks and trends for individual and regional performance metrics, provides training and partners with site leaders to identify risks and implement corrective actions. The regional EHS supervisor also promotes and helps to drive a strong safety culture through coaching, communication, and employee engagement initiatives. This role requires regular travel to regional facilities to provide on-site support and maintain corporate EHS standards.

Essential Duties and Responsibilities

Support and oversee EHS programs across multiple facilities, ensuring compliance with federal OSHA, EPA, FMCSA/DOT and state/local regulations and consensus standards
Conduct regular assessments to identify gaps in regulatory and corporate EHS compliance across assigned sites. Develop, implement, and oversee corrective programs or process improvements to close identified gaps, ensure sustainable compliance, and reduce operational risk.
Partner with site leadership to verify effective implementation, track progress, and drive continuous improvement in EHS performance
Conduct field inspections and assessments to ensure a safe work environment
Lead incident investigation, root cause analysis corrective action plans for accidents, incidents and near misses and maintain accurate reports and documentation
Track and trend individual and regional safety performance based on Company annual targets and identify gaps, barriers, resources needed and corrective measures when facilities are not on-track to meet targets.Collaborate with site leaders and project teams to integrate safety into daily workflows.
Partner with site-level leadership teams to develop, implement, and continuously improve safety initiatives. Provide coaching, guidance, and technical expertise to ensure alignment with corporate and regional EHS strategy
Drive employee level engagement in safety initiatives through communication, recognition and support of site level and regional safety programs.
Foster a strong safety culture, and support effective execution of programs such as hazard recognition, risk reduction, compliance management, and incident prevention
